Deeone Asked the Question Nobody Wanted to Answer: Where Was Davido?

Deeone Asked the Question Nobody Wanted to Answer: Where Was Davido?



In other news, the wedding was a who's who of the Nigerian entertainment industry. Timi Dakolo performed Iyawo Mi. 2Baba serenaded the couple with African Queen. Guests arrived in chartered private jets and pulled up in a Rolls-Royce Spectre reportedly worth billions of naira. Ini Edo, Iyabo Ojo, Toke Makinwa, Mercy Eke, Zlatan, E-Money, and even Peller were all there.

( dancing like Jarvis )


But one person was conspicuously absent. Davido.



The singer, who has been friends and business partners with Soso Soberekon for years, did not attend the Warri wedding. He didn't even post a congratulatory message on social media. And Deeone noticed.


Soso's wedding was not just a celebration; it was a full-blown production. The music executive, who has spent years building relationships across Nigeria's entertainment circles, clearly expected his famous friends to show up. And most of them did.


But Davido? Missing. No Instagram post. No story. No "congratulations my brother." Nothing.


Deeone found this unacceptable. The comedian dragged the singer publicly, questioning why someone so close to the groom would not even acknowledge such a milestone.
